Texas Tech to upgrade Dan Law Field

New Dan Law Field

Texas Tech announced a $5 million upgrade to Dan Law Field, as the school will install shading, new chair-back seats, ten suites and a new gated entryway to the mix.

The renovations will be totally funded with private contributions to the baseball program.

“This is a tremendous day for Red Raider Baseball,” said director of athletics Kirby Hocutt. “We are extremely grateful for the support of our private donors, and it is their contributions that will make Dan Law Field one of the top collegiate baseball facilities in the nation.”

The most notable structural improvement will be the removal of the current suites and press box. This structure will be replaced entirely and will feature 10 luxury suites each with seating for 12, a new press box complete with radio and television broadcast areas and a new club level with outdoor seating for 75 individuals.

A new shading structure will cover the area in the center portion of the grandstand and will rise above the new suites and press box. This shading structure will be directly overhead 1,154 individual chair-back seats that will be installed at Dan Law Field for the first time in the history of the stadium. Prior to this renovation, the entire seating area has consisted of aluminum bench seating.

Five additional rows of field seating will be added directly behind home plate and will bring fans closer to the action than ever before. The first row of seating will rise just 30 inches from the playing surface compared to the seven foot wall that is currently in place behind home plate. Additionally, a state-of-the-art tensioned back-stop netting system will be put in place to protect fans from foul balls and will allow unobstructed views of the entire playing field.

Fans will enter the stadium through new iron gates that will stand just beyond a circular landscaped seating area with a brick inlaid Double T. This dramatic entrance will lead Red Raider fans past several newly installed grandstand banners that will showcase the history of Texas Tech Baseball.

Construction is scheduled to begin following a groundbreaking ceremony to be held June 24 at 10 a.m. The grandstand portion of the structural improvements is scheduled for completion by Feb. 15, 2012.

DAN LAW FIELD RENOVATION FACTS & FIGURES

  • Cost of Renovation: $5 million (private funds)
  • Architect: MWM Architects, Lubbock, Texas
  • Contractor: Will be hired upon completion of design
  • Total Seating Capacity: 4,921
  • 10 Luxury Suites (12 seats per suite)
  • Club Area with outdoor seating for 75
  • Restrooms For Club/Suite Patrons
  • 1,154 chair-back seats
  • Television broadcast booth, home and visitor radio booths and booth for written press
  • Shading structure over center of grandstand
  • Tensioned back-stop netting that will provide unobstructed view of the playing field
  • Additional five rows of field seating that will be closer to home plate
  • New elevator for club/suite/press box access
  • Grandstand banners showcasing the history of Texas Tech Baseball
  • Circular landscaped seating area with brick inlaid Double T
